Output bbcac381ff09b102ed21d7f99370807c5d80f21bba62bc685d48e2f8351499a6:25

value
19800554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95f809f905e3f3a3d3423d812adf776520f26069 OP_EQUAL
address
MMa844XsqkLAa9WEVMUNvecWQLYAss9Fsf
transaction
bbcac381ff09b102ed21d7f99370807c5d80f21bba62bc685d48e2f8351499a6
spent
true